A solution of ethanol in water is prepared by dissolving 75 ml of ethanol in water. If the final volume of the solution is 100 ml, what is the volume percentage of ethanol in the solution?

A. 25%
B. 50%
C. 75%
D. 80%

Step-by-step explanation:

To find the volume percentage of ethanol in the solution, we need to divide the volume of ethanol by the final volume of the solution and multiply by 100.

Volume percentage of ethanol = (Volume of ethanol / Final volume of solution) * 100

Given that the volume of ethanol is 75 ml and the final volume of the solution is 100 ml:

Volume percentage of ethanol = (75 ml / 100 ml) * 100 = 75%

Therefore, the volume percentage of ethanol in the solution is 75%.
